*

Desconectado xdedeone

Quitar almacenamiento emulado de roms android
« en: Agosto 18, 2016, 11:10:32 pm »
Hola amigos :), desde hace mucho tiempo dije que ayudaria con esto, pero estube bastante tiempo retirado por falta de tiempo :-\. Pero volvere a estar activo, y que mejor para empezar que este tutorial que tantos han necesitado.

Este post se ira actualizando, con links, explicaciones y soluciones para diversos problemas que puedan tener durante el proceso.  ;)

Nota: Este post sera largo,  y les traera muchos dolores de cabeza, ya que es un proceso mucho mas largo y complicado que simplemente remplazar una librería, ya que hay que descompilar apks, editar archivos, remplazar otros, empaquetar roms eh instalarlas, les espera muchos largos ratos de bootloops y brickeos.


** Cada persona debe hacer este proceso bajo su propio riesgo, ni yo ni el foro se responsabilizan por daños que puedan ser causados por el mal manejo que se le de a las instrucciones dadas en este post ** 





Conceptos básicos del proceso  ???

Algunas de las cosas que tocaremos en este tutorial son las siguientes

- Kernel
- Frameworks
- Librerias

Las palabras que nombre con negrita son cosas importantes o aplicaciones que usaremos para este proceso. los links de estas aplicaciones los encontraras mas abajo, en la segunda respuesta a este post, si no saben usar alguna aplicacion, en la tercera respuesta de este post estaran los tutoriales de cada aplicacion.




Cabe aclarar que este tutorial se uso y fue probado en un terminal con procesador mediatek, el proceso en general seria el mismo y daria el mismo resultado con los demas, en dado caso que no tratare de darles la ayuda posible para lograrlo


Para este proceso necesitamos 2 roms, la primera sera una rom para nuestro dispositivo a la cual queremos quitarle el almacenamiento emulado, la segunda sera una tambien para nuestro dispositivo, que no tenga el almacenamiento emulado. Crearemos 2 carpetas , una llamada EMULATED y otra llamada FIXED y pondremos alli las roms desempaquetadas, segun corresponda.


Soluciones

Si alguna no les funciona, prueben con la siguiente, o combinadas, y asi hasta que encuentren donde esta el problema y lo puedan solucionar.

1- Cambiar la sd como almacenamiento por defecto

Esta es la solucion mas facil, para evitar los problemas que trae la memoria emulada.
Lo que hace esta modificacion es cambiar la memoria externa y dejarla por default como interna, y la interna pasa a ser la memoria externa, asi solucionando los problemas a la hora de pasar aplicaciones a la sd, ademas de aumentar el espacio de la memoria "interna" que al quedar por defecto la sd card, puede tener la capacidad de la memoria que se tenga en el dispositivo. Ya que ahi quedaran instaladas las aplicaciones, y guardados los archivos como fotos, musica videos y demas. Tambien es obvio que si extraen la sd, todo lo que tenian instalado dejara de aparecer en el dispositivo.,.

Para esto haremos lo siguiente.

Descompilaremos el framework-res.apk de EMULATED usando apktool.
Este apk lo encontraremos en la ruta system/framework , lo descompilaremos y nos quedara una carpeta con mas carpetas y seguiremos la siguiente ruta res/xml y encontraremos un archivo llamado storage_list.xml. lo abriremos con Notepad++


« Última modificación: Agosto 19, 2016, 09:57:50 pm por xdedeone »


*

Desconectado xdedeone

Re:Quitar almacenamiento emulado de roms android
« Respuesta #1 en: Agosto 19, 2016, 10:13:13 am »
Reservado

*

Desconectado xdedeone

Re:Quitar almacenamiento emulado de roms android
« Respuesta #2 en: Agosto 19, 2016, 10:13:52 am »
Reservado

*

Desconectado xdedeone

Re:Quitar almacenamiento emulado de roms android
« Respuesta #3 en: Agosto 19, 2016, 08:21:01 pm »
Reservado

*

Conectado ensarman

Re:Quitar almacenamiento emulado de roms android
« Respuesta #4 en: Agosto 19, 2016, 11:42:40 pm »
gracias por el tutorial... esperemos a completarlo
La mente que se abre a una nueva idea, jamas regresa a su estado original